Healthy Diets For Girls

June 25, 2009 By: admin Category: Diets

Young people tend to be ignorant to their body. Most of them think that they are still young and won’t get sick so easily than the older people. Teenagers tend to eat foods that are not good for their health such as junk foods or high fat foods. Furthermore, many teenagers do not do exercise to maintain their health. In this article, we are going to talk about healthy diets for teenage girls. Why girls? Well, it’s simply because girls care more about their appearance. Thus, from the young age, they need to eat healthy diets so that they won’t be sorry for their body when they get older.

Most teenagers need help and motivation with weight loss. Thus, having a well structured weight loss program can help them through the weight loss process easier. The first thing is to avoid fizzy pop drips, crisps and chocolate. These foods are not healthy for your body. Moreover, you are more likely to gain more weight consuming those things on a daily base. What you should do is to include more vegetables and fresh fruits in your diets. It is the main factor in healthy diets for teenage girls.

The next thing is to increase the exercise. Participating in school gym classes and join a private gym will be great. It is intended to burn the calories and fats consumed. The hardest part is to find the right place to start. It will be better to follow a weight loss program that will guide you through the diet process.
